conf.c: fix unprivileged network case

If unprivileged users are using a veth nic, then ifindex is still 0
at lxc_assign_network() (because lxc_create_network() was skipped).
So check for that case before we use lxc->ifindex to decide if we
have an empty network namespace.

We probably should change the !netdev->ifindex check to a
netdev->type == LXC_NET_EMPTY check, but I've been making enough
mistakes today not to risk that.
